Batting Most Runs Innings - vs Nepal

High scores in 2025 in Tests+ODIs+T20Is - vs Nepal

High scores
Player
Runs
Mins
Balls
4s
6s
SR
Team
Opposition
Ground
Innings in match
Match Date
Scorecard
1021631146489.47Scotlandv NepalDundee18 Jun 2025ODI # 4886
96*7962123154.83Scotlandv NepalDundee18 Jun 2025ODI # 4886
86685365162.26Netherlandsv NepalGlasgow119 Jun 2025T20I # 3250
8010872121111.11Scotlandv NepalDundee12 Jun 2025ODI # 4882
78593956200.00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
74*-4556164.44West Indiesv NepalSharjah230 Sep 2025T20I # 3490
6893659-104.61Scotlandv NepalDundee18 Jun 2025ODI # 4886
63-3664175.00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
60-4653130.43Japanv NepalAl Amerat110 Oct 2025T20I # 3512
58-4035145.00U.A.E.v NepalAl Amerat212 Oct 2025T20I # 3516
56-3553160.00Qatarv NepalAl Amerat213 Oct 2025T20I # 3519
55106673182.08Scotlandv NepalDundee12 Jun 2025ODI # 4882
54-5452100.00Qatarv NepalMong Kok19 Apr 2025T20I # 3131
52-552194.54Qatarv NepalAl Amerat213 Oct 2025T20I # 3519
4863555-87.27Netherlandsv NepalDundee14 Jun 2025ODI # 4884
4696714-64.78Netherlandsv NepalDundee14 Jun 2025ODI # 4884
46684641100.00Scotlandv NepalGlasgow117 Jun 2025T20I # 3246
42473041140.00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
41*-2942141.37West Indiesv NepalSharjah230 Sep 2025T20I # 3490
41-3042136.66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
4056463286.95Scotlandv NepalDundee12 Jun 2025ODI # 4882
3967563-69.64Scotlandv NepalDundee12 Jun 2025ODI # 4882
3892562-67.85Netherlandsv NepalDundee14 Jun 2025ODI # 4884
36*392141171.42Netherlandsv NepalGlasgow119 Jun 2025T20I # 3250
3668603-60.00Netherlandsv NepalDundee210 Jun 2025ODI # 4887
35-2822125.00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
35-37-194.59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
32-1314246.15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
32-1813177.77U.A.E.v NepalAl Amerat212 Oct 2025T20I # 3516
32-1913168.42Omanv NepalAl Amerat215 Oct 2025T20I # 3522
31-21-4147.61Qatarv NepalMong Kok19 Apr 2025T20I # 3131
31-2512124.00Japanv NepalAl Amerat110 Oct 2025T20I # 3512
30-2231136.36Hong Kongv NepalMong Kok112 Apr 2025T20I # 3137
3072472-63.82Netherlandsv NepalDundee210 Jun 2025ODI # 4887
30-29-2103.44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
2745341-79.41Netherlandsv NepalDundee14 Jun 2025ODI # 4884
27532731100.00Netherlandsv NepalDundee210 Jun 2025ODI # 4887
26*241712152.94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
26-1521173.33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
26-1413185.71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
26-23-2113.04Kuwaitv NepalAl Amerat28 Oct 2025T20I # 3507
25*-1212208.33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
256646-154.34Netherlandsv NepalDundee210 Jun 2025ODI # 4887
25-31-180.64Omanv NepalAl Amerat215 Oct 2025T20I # 3522
23-1531153.33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
2238274-81.48Netherlandsv NepalDundee210 Jun 2025ODI # 4887
22-251188.00West Indiesv NepalSharjah227 Sep 2025T20I # 3477
21*139-3233.33Scotlandv NepalDundee18 Jun 2025ODI # 4886
214622--95.45Netherlandsv NepalDundee14 Jun 2025ODI # 4884
21-15-2140.00West Indiesv NepalSharjah229 Sep 2025T20I # 3483
20*-191-105.26Qatarv NepalMong Kok19 Apr 2025T20I # 3131
20-1611125.00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
1945312-61.29Scotlandv NepalDundee12 Jun 2025ODI # 4882
19-1121172.72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
19-143-135.71West Indiesv NepalSharjah227 Sep 2025T20I # 3477
19-222-86.36West Indiesv NepalSharjah227 Sep 2025T20I # 3477
19-27-170.37Kuwaitv NepalAl Amerat28 Oct 2025T20I # 3507
19-291165.51U.A.E.v NepalAl Amerat212 Oct 2025T20I # 3516
18*-712257.14Qatarv NepalMong Kok19 Apr 2025T20I # 3131
182515-1120.00Scotlandv NepalDundee12 Jun 2025ODI # 4882
18-912200.00West Indiesv NepalSharjah227 Sep 2025T20I # 3477
17*21181194.44Netherlandsv NepalGlasgow119 Jun 2025T20I # 3250
17*20132-130.76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
17-1321130.76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
17-1221141.66Hong Kongv NepalMong Kok112 Apr 2025T20I # 3137
1718232-73.91Scotlandv NepalDundee18 Jun 2025ODI # 4886
1742361-47.22Netherlandsv NepalDundee210 Jun 2025ODI # 4887
17-211180.95West Indiesv NepalSharjah229 Sep 2025T20I # 3483
17-1211141.66Japanv NepalAl Amerat110 Oct 2025T20I # 3512
16-83-200.00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
162822-172.72Netherlandsv NepalDundee210 Jun 2025ODI # 4887
16-1511106.66West Indiesv NepalSharjah227 Sep 2025T20I # 3477
16-1411114.28West Indiesv NepalSharjah229 Sep 2025T20I # 3483
152922--68.18Scotlandv NepalGlasgow117 Jun 2025T20I # 3246
15-7-2214.28West Indiesv NepalSharjah227 Sep 2025T20I # 3477
1427112-127.27Netherlandsv NepalGlasgow119 Jun 2025T20I # 3250
14-11-2127.27Omanv NepalAl Amerat215 Oct 2025T20I # 3522
13*-15--86.66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
13-1211108.33Qatarv NepalMong Kok19 Apr 2025T20I # 3131
13-10-1130.00Kuwaitv NepalMong Kok110 Apr 2025T20I # 3134
13-16-181.25Hong Kongv NepalMong Kok112 Apr 2025T20I # 3137
134029--44.82Netherlandsv NepalDundee14 Jun 2025ODI # 4884
121282-150.00Scotlandv NepalDundee12 Jun 2025ODI # 4882
11-8-1137.50Netherlandsv NepalGlasgow116 Jun 2025T20I # 3243
11-121191.66Kuwaitv NepalAl Amerat28 Oct 2025T20I # 3507
11-11--100.00U.A.E.v NepalAl Amerat212 Oct 2025T20I # 3516
11-14--78.57Omanv NepalAl Amerat215 Oct 2025T20I # 3522
10*76-1166.66Scotlandv NepalDundee12 Jun 2025ODI # 4882
1021121183.33Scotlandv NepalGlasgow117 Jun 2025T20I # 3246
10-5-1200.00Qatarv NepalAl Amerat213 Oct 2025T20I # 3519
9-101-90.00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
91381-112.50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
91491-100.00Scotlandv NepalGlasgow120 Jun 2025T20I # 3253
9-141-64.28Omanv NepalAl Amerat215 Oct 2025T20I # 3522
8*-61-133.33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
8*1811--72.72Netherlandsv NepalDundee210 Jun 2025ODI # 4887
8*-81-100.00Omanv NepalAl Amerat215 Oct 2025T20I # 3522
8651-160.00Scotlandv NepalGlasgow117 Jun 2025T20I # 3246
8-61-133.33Qatarv NepalAl Amerat213 Oct 2025T20I # 3519
7-11--63.63Kuwaitv NepalMong Kok113 Apr 2025T20I # 3139
Adjust:Most recentPast weekPast MonthPast year4 years10 years25 years
Performances in matches that overlap years are credited to the year in which they occurred - this results in some unknown data, especially in regard to bowling figures
Records includes the following current or recent matches:

Japan vs Oman at Al Amerat, ICC Men's T20 World Cup Asia & EAP Qualifier 20th Match, Super Six, Oct 17, 2025 [T20I # 3525 - Live]
>> 91/8 (15.1 ov, M Taniyama 3*, I Takahashi 25*, Wasim Ali 0/5)

Japan vs United Arab Emirates at Al Amerat, ICC Men's T20 World Cup Asia & EAP Qualifier 18th Match, Super Six, Oct 16, 2025 [T20I # 3523]

Samoa vs Qatar at Al Amerat, ICC Men's T20 World Cup Asia & EAP Qualifier 19th Match, Super Six, Oct 16, 2025 [T20I # 3524]